正文
js中怎么日志格式设计,json日志格式的优点
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
如何让Node.js正确地日志
1、我们用的是 trentm/node-bunyan · GitHub 还不错,支持格式化日志。配合它的 cli 工具查看日志的时候,还是挺舒服的。bunyan 支持多种输出格式。
2、这里我们使用Koa作为日志采集器。使用Koa,无论在性能还是开发效率上,都比expressJS高效。
3、添加自定义传输很容易。 您需要做的就是接受您需要的任何选项,实现log()方法,并使用winston使用它。winston支持使用类似Loggly的选项查询日志。 请参阅Loggly Search API。
4、说实话,我觉得你这种需求的正确实现方法应该是直接改一下appium的代码,在需要的地方插入自己的注释就行,和直接操作字符串相比这样更灵活。
5、在`node_modules`中无法直接使用`console.log`来打印信息。这是因为`node_modules`是存放第三方库和模块的文件夹,它通常包含了许多库和模块,这些文件是供我们在代码中引用和调用的,而不是直接在其中执行代码。
6、类似一个FIFO的队列。# 删除前面的数据- 1 xxx ... 100 abc# 文件末尾追加数据+ 101 xxxxlog4js的file rolling一提到记录日志很多Node.js开发者肯定会找到log4js,先来看看log4js是怎么处理这个问题的。
基于NodeJS的高性能分布式游戏日志系统
NodeJS的适合做网站,但比专业的HTTP服务器要弱太多,4核心主机面对3000QPS就吃力,更多的关于NodeJS的性能问题,可以参考网络文章。
说实话,我觉得你这种需求的正确实现方法应该是直接改一下appium的代码,在需要的地方插入自己的注释就行,和直接操作字符串相比这样更灵活。
性能非常好。Node是一个基于Chrome JavaScript运行时建立的平台, 用于方便地搭建响应速度快、易于扩展的网络应用。Node 使用事件驱动, 非阻塞I/O 模型而得以轻量和高效,非常适合在分布式设备上运行数据密集型的实时应用。
最初Ryan Dahl是为了构建一个高性能的文本服务器,而node.js是他在寻找一种更高提升web服务器性能发现的,事件驱动、非阻塞I/O这种方式能更好的提高性能。
常用的消息队列有哪些?RabbitMQ、RocketMQ、ActiveMQ、Kafka、ZeroMQ、MetaMq。甚至现在部分NoSQL也可做消息队列,如Redis。
js日志是什么意思?
为了完成这点,你会需要使用一个最流行的开发包,叫做 winston. Winston 是一个 Node.js 的多通道异步传输日志库。
前言这次编写Node.js项目的时候用到了日志模块,其中碰到了一个小问题。这是一个定时执行可配置自动化任务的项目,所以输出信息会不断增加,也就意味着日志文件会随时间不断增大。
主要是方便你调式javascript用的。你可以看到你在页面中输出的内容。相比alert他的优点是:他能看到结构话的东西,如果是alert,淡出一个对象就是[object object],但是console能看到对象的内容。
这个框架主要使用到了Fluentd,ElasticSearch,以及NodeJS,我就称它为 FEN 架构吧,如下图。上图看出,这样的日志架构和第一个图基本没什么不同,只是多了后面的分析与分批入库处理,并且大量使用了NodeJS。
当你在打开网页时遇到“javascript”相关的错误或警告,这通常意味着网页中的某些功能或元素依赖于JavaScript来正常工作,但由于某种原因,JavaScript在该网页上无法正常执行。
node用log4js输出日志能输出行号,和具体文件名吗
禁用和使用日志请求只是Log4j的基本功能,Log4j日志系统还提供许多强大的功能,比如允许把日志输出到不同的地方,如控制台(Console)、文件(Files)等,可以根据天数或者文件大小产生新的文件,可以以流的形式发送到其它地方等等。
我们用的是 trentm/node-bunyan · GitHub 还不错,支持格式化日志。配合它的 cli 工具查看日志的时候,还是挺舒服的。bunyan 支持多种输出格式。
要控制文件大小,当然选择后者。为了测试这个功能是否满足我们要求,写一段循环代码来写日志。
Log4j是Apache的一个开源项目,如果采用log4j输出日志,要对log4j加载配置文件的过程有所了解。log4j启动时,默认会寻找source folder下的log4j.xml配置文件。若没有会寻找log4j.properties文件加载配置。
在`node_modules`中无法直接使用`console.log`来打印信息。这是因为`node_modules`是存放第三方库和模块的文件夹,它通常包含了许多库和模块,这些文件是供我们在代码中引用和调用的,而不是直接在其中执行代码。
举例:Testlogmain (TestLogjava:10) %x: 输出和当前线程相关联的NDC(嵌套诊断环境),尤其用到像java servlets这样的多客户多线程的应用中。
js中怎么日志格式设计的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于json日志格式的优点、js中怎么日志格式设计的信息别忘了在本站进行查找喔。